Type
ORACLE
Validation date
2024-05-02 00:48: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03992,
    "usd": 0.04278
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000112201A440DB5272D5A502EE4BAB51701BC872EC16B79DC63D49CB8A6D49358A8

Previous signature

7B41232CA647A260C06594B752FC0E36E58C5F20B1AB2E1AB018B4571EB14AF139075333ED3C32416E15B26A84BF8533DA4695488F6F197B20FE9EDFCE91D806

Origin signature

304502210088FEF43380BE25BB45BE02132E4C4E6111D08FB18EEF0415F2C28FE72455BAF402204CC163AEDDB4624C88A9A522AE5139C491AB41C44ADFB4ADBCB103DBBCC0AF9F

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

0011B1BBBF98B345F5376A6C57D8FE3D4BF41B4F2810A9D8D814B3F218655FFBA3

Coordinator signature

4BFD5C65CC2496422ABB8281BCD80C28E5FAD9C72A1F7BDCDB124EE17C4D7CEA967A175EE9FDFBA0A999AD6C6BF51076B0B65D0B50B622D0A03B4A87B0FE3400

Validator #1 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#1 signature

ADA8DC56456D152F1C0159683036D31A01F09C6656047782348C0A8724A3E2AD305AEF232E3A5CB8809BCB439755A5B2E6A2E3100BD6997836ED6C564A29E000

Validator #2 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#2 signature

7053018C002E60F8016A5C6F4F20605084B4B6128E43331BF84A5509FFB028D7A62CD3D3269EF7D2D9FA83EDC981DDF8F13B500E1D925885EA816AF29B909408